Amsterdam has great museums and is a very walk-able central city. People will tell you to go right of the bridge when coming from the train station as going left will take you to the red-light district. Either way seemed fine to me as Ann Frank's House and Rembrandt's House are to the left and the red-light district is not so bad. However, I suggest that you contact "Those Dam Boat Guys" and take a small boat tour (max of eight people) of the city by canal. It is well worth it and run by ex-pats who speak English and love Amsterdam. Seems much better than the big tour boats with all the people wearing earphones.
